74fe9841aa398dedb4be962dd7c6c77b56d0ef68f30a1559eab63b2d6fdc3507a23f406b55b3b1bd3da443f85e5abb88c955b9b8638e026d4f233de75ef5dfa4 sha512 10595638 update/win32/de/firefox-52.0-52.0.2.partial.mar 659641da5358dbdb11f1b1ea73d203bb131c57476c366dae8aac651a12e6d433 sha256 10595638 update/win32/de/firefox-52.0-52.0.2.partial.mar